Madagascar, lietsileo {Cowan), 1 (S type. £'.*;;^j. 3U millim. Genus LEUCOSIGMA, nov. Type. L. uncifera. Proboscis fully developed ; palpi upturned, slender, the 2nd joint reaching to vertex of head, the 3rd moderate; trons smooth; eyes large, round ; antenna; of male ciliated; thorax clothed chiefly with scales, the pro- and uietathorax â with spreading crests ; tibiae moderately fringed vrith hair, the inner spurs long; abdomen with some rough liair at base, but without crests. Fore wing with the apex rectangular, the ternien excised from vein 6 to 4 where it is angled, then oblique and crenulate; veins 3 and 6 from near angle of cell; 6, 7 from upper angle; 8. 9, 10 stalked; 11 from cell. Hind wing with the termen slightly excised at discoidal fold ; veins 3, 4 from angle of cell; 5 obsolescent from middle of diseocellulars ; G, 7 from upper angle ; 8 anastomosing with cell near base only. *4462. Leucosigma uncifera. Leucosigma uncifera, Druce, A. M. N. H. (8) i. p. 302 (1898). (5. Head and thorax fiery red mixed with some yellow; frons with lateral white spots; basal joint of antennas white in front; tibiae and tarsi rufous ; abdomen white suffused with red-brown, the anal tuft with fiery red mixed. Fore wing fiery red mixed with yellow, white and some brown, the veins streaked with brown ; a subbasal white striga from costa to an irregular white j^atch in base of cell; antemedial line represented by an oblique brown striga from costa and oblique line from vein 2 near its origin to inner margin, both defined by white on inner side; a crescentic white.
